I just got the Maono Wave T1 mini lavaliere microphones, and if you don't mind using your phone to record the audio, I think it would be perfect! $80 for the one with a charging case, $40 without. Noise reduction, voice enchantments, gain control... I love em!

10 months ago

I think you would be able to. With the Gain Control and the Noise Reduction, I have had good results being in the same room. You don't really get two separate tracks, unless there's a way to do it and I'm not aware of. Just be mindful of those factors and how close y'all are and I think it should work well! Get one with a shock mount if you can. The desk mics will pick up every little bump and nudge when you hit the table kahit very minor. The maonos are great value for the money if you're on a budget.
